Effective Methods for Organizing Garden Watering Systems
A well-organized watering system turns a thirsty patch into a resilient garden and saves hours of hand-waving with a hose. The trick is to match the method to the plants, the soil, and the time you actually have.
This guide walks through the most reliable ways to set up irrigation without drowning your budget or your roots.
Start With a Micro-Map of Your Garden
Sketch the beds, pots, and paths on one sheet, then mark which areas bake in afternoon sun and which stay cool.
Group plants by thirst level: herbs that hate wet feet, tomatoes that gulp water, and shrubs that survive on rainfall alone. This single map prevents you from installing one giant zone that either starves or floods half your crops.
Take a walk at midday and note where the soil cracks first; those spots become priority zones for later drip lines.
Zone Like a Pro
Divide the map into three color-coded zones: daily, every-third-day, and weekly. Daily zones get emitters with higher flow rates; weekly zones get single drippers or none at all.
Keep pots on their own valve because containers dry out faster than any bed. A separate zone also lets you add liquid feed without dumping fertilizer on shrubs that do not need it.
Pick the Right Delivery Style
Soaker hoses sweat water along their entire length and suit straight-row vegetables. Drip emitters target single plants and reduce evaporation in windy sites.
Micro-sprays fan mist above ground cover but can encourage leaf fungus if used after dusk. Choose one style per zone; mixing sprays and drips on the same line leads to dry spots and soaked weeds.
Soaker Hoses for Beginners
Lay the hose on level soil, fuzzy side down, and cover it with a thin mulch layer to hide it from sunlight. Pin it in place with wire stakes every few feet so it does not snake around when water pressure surges.
Run the hose for fifteen minutes, then dig down with your finger; if the top two inches are moist, you have found the right timer setting.
Drip Emitters for Precision
Start with one half-gallon-per-hour emitter twelve inches from the base of each new shrub. For trees, add a second emitter opposite the first and move both outward as the canopy widens.
Use goof plugs to close holes if you relocate plants; open ports leak more water than you think.
Install a Timer That Thinks for You
Buy a battery-powered timer with at least two programs so you can water pots at dawn and beds at dusk. Set the daily zone for short, frequent runs and the shrub zone for long, slow soaks that finish before sunrise.
Attach a simple rain sensor to the tap; it overrides the schedule when a shower arrives and prevents the common mistake of watering wet soil.
Program Seasonal Shifts
Create a summer program and a spring program, then switch the whole schedule with one button instead of reprogramming every zone. In autumn, drop the frequency by one day and shorten each run by two minutes to match cooler nights.
Keep the winter program active even if you only run it once a week; it stops seals from drying out and prevents you from forgetting the system until spring leaks appear.
Mulch as a Hidden Pipeline
Two inches of shredded bark or compost on top of drip lines cuts evaporation and hides hoses from gnawing rodents. Renew the layer each year, but keep it two finger-widths away from stems to stop rot.
If you use stone mulch, lay a sheet of permeable landscape fabric underneath so the stones do not migrate into the soil and block emitters.
Living Mulch for Pots
Plant a low carpet of thyme or nasturtium around the base of tall container tomatoes; the foliage shades the soil and drops the pot temperature by several degrees. Water the surface lightly once; the living mulch slows the escape of moisture so you can skip the next scheduled drip cycle.
Trim the carpet every few weeks to stop it from swamping the main plant.
Store Water at the Source
A slimline rain barrel under a downpipe gives you chlorine-free water for delicate seedlings. Raise the barrel on two stacked pavers so gravity pushes water through a cheap soaker hose snaked along a salad bed.
Add a mosquito-proof tap and clean the barrel each spring with a stiff brush to keep the outlet clear.
DIY Overflow Chain
Drill a hole near the top of the barrel and fit a short length of garden hose that leads to a second barrel or to a shallow swale planted with water-loving mint. When the first barrel fills, excess water flows away instead of washing mulch onto the path.
This simple chain lets you capture more winter rainfall without buying a larger tank.

Clay Pot Ollas
Bury an unglazed terracotta pot up to its neck between two pepper plants and fill it with water twice a week. The porous clay seeps moisture directly to root zones, cutting surface evaporation to almost zero.
Cap the top with a saucer to stop mosquitoes and keep soil from falling inside.
Keep Lines Clear Year-Round
Flush drip lines every month by opening the end cap and letting water run for two minutes; grit accumulates faster than you expect. Install inexpensive in-line filters at the tap to catch sand and rust before they reach the tiny emitters.
Winterize by blowing out lines with a quick blast from a bicycle pump if you live where frost bursts fittings.
Quick Leak Test
Walk the beds while the system is running and look for unexpected green patches or hissing sounds. A single cracked emitter can waste more water than a whole row of healthy plants needs.
Carry a handful of goof plugs and barbed couplers in your pocket so you can fix leaks on the spot without shutting down the entire zone.
Match Water Quality to Method
Hard tap water leaves white crusts on leaves; drip emitters deliver water straight to soil, so foliage stays clean. Rain-barrel water is softer and slightly acidic, perfect for blueberries potted in peat.
If you rely on a shallow well, test a sample in a glass jar overnight; if sediment settles, add a second filter before the timer to protect delicate drip heads.
Chlorine Bypass Trick
Fill a watering can from the tap and let it sit overnight; the chlorine gas escapes and the water becomes mild enough for seed trays. Pour the can into a drip tray beneath pots the next morning instead of overhead watering and you will avoid damping-off fungus.
This simple step costs nothing and keeps sensitive seedlings happy while the main system handles tougher plants.
Automate Feeding While You Irrigate
Screw a fertilizer injector between the tap and the timer to feed tomatoes every second watering without hauling buckets. Use a low-nitrogen, high-potassium mix for flowering crops and set the injector to one percent so you do not burn roots.
Flush the system with plain water for one cycle after each feeding to keep emitters from clogging on dried nutrients.
Compost Tea Bypass
Fill a mesh bag with finished compost and steep it in the rain barrel for three days. Open the barrel tap slowly and let the tea travel through a separate micro-sprayer zone reserved for leafy greens; they absorb the mild nutrients through both leaves and soil.
Clean the mesh bag and barrel monthly to stop anaerobic smells.
Scale Down for Balconies
A coiled drip kit designed for pots turns a sunny railing into a mini farm without daily watering chores. Thread the supply line along the railing, then punch in one emitter per pot and secure the line with small zip ties.
Hide the timer in a decorative box to protect it from afternoon heat and curious pigeons.
Self-Watering Conversion
Drill a tiny hole one inch above the base of any plastic pot and insert a short length of micro-tubing connected to the drip line. Water drips into the saucer, wicks up through the soil, and keeps the root ball consistently moist even on scorching weekends.
This hack costs pennies and turns ordinary pots into low-maintenance reservoirs.
